As I said, TxDOT or Texas Department of Transportation is the one building this project. The goal here is to improve a little less than six miles of FM 1387 from North Midlothian Parkway to FM 664. This is happening up in Ellis County.

They had the public meeting about this in September of 2020, and then the schedule shows that even though they may not start building till 2024, in the fall, right-of-way acquisition, which means taking of properties for this project is scheduled to start in the fall of 2021.
